fluoropolymer coatings are a type of protective coating made from polymers containing fluorine atoms. These coatings are known for their exceptional chemical resistance, non-stick properties, high temperature resistance, and durability. Commonly used fluoropolymers include polytetrafluoroethylene (PTFE), fluorinated ethylene propylene (FEP), perfluoroalkoxy alkane (PFA), and ethylene tetrafluoroethylene (ETFE).
One of the key benefits of fluoropolymer coatings is their outstanding chemical resistance. These coatings can withstand a wide range of corrosive chemicals, acids, solvents, and bases, making them ideal for protecting surfaces in harsh environments. Fluoropolymers are also non-reactive and have a low coefficient of friction, which helps prevent the adhesion of contaminants and makes surfaces easy to clean.
In addition to their chemical resistance, fluoropolymer coatings are also known for their high temperature resistance. PTFE, for example, can withstand temperatures up to 260°C (500°F), while FEP and PFA can handle even higher temperatures. This makes fluoropolymer coatings ideal for applications where materials are exposed to extreme heat, such as in automotive exhaust systems, industrial ovens, and chemical processing equipment.
Another advantage of fluoropolymer coatings is their excellent electrical properties. These coatings have low dielectric constants and high dielectric strengths, making them ideal for insulating electrical components and protecting them from moisture and contaminants. fluoropolymer coatings are commonly used in the electronics industry to coat wires, cables, circuit boards, and other electrical components.
fluoropolymer coatings are also highly durable and resistant to abrasion, making them suitable for applications where surfaces are subject to wear and tear. These coatings can prolong the lifespan of equipment and reduce maintenance costs by protecting surfaces from corrosion, scratches, and other forms of damage. Fluoropolymer coatings can be applied to a wide range of materials, including metals, plastics, ceramics, and composites, providing versatile protection for a variety of surfaces.
The application of fluoropolymer coatings is a precise and specialized process that requires expertise and precision. These coatings are typically applied using techniques such as spray coating, dip coating, or powder coating, depending on the specific requirements of the surface being treated. The surface must be properly prepared before applying the fluoropolymer coating to ensure adhesion and durability.
Fluoropolymer coatings are commonly used in various industries for a wide range of applications. In the automotive industry, these coatings are used to protect exterior parts from corrosion, reduce friction in moving components, and enhance the appearance of vehicles. In the aerospace industry, fluoropolymer coatings are used to protect aircraft components from extreme temperatures, chemicals, and weather conditions.
In the food and beverage industry, fluoropolymer coatings are used to coat cookware, bakeware, and industrial processing equipment to prevent food from sticking and make surfaces easy to clean. In the chemical industry, these coatings are used to protect tanks, pipes, valves, and other equipment from corrosive chemicals and maintain the integrity of the system.
